15 SEO friendly Website Design Tips

How important is an SEO friendly website design?

SEOSEO Friendly Website Design friendly website design has an important role in today’s digital world; as people are searching everything on the internet today with various types of digital devices. When you make a presence in the digital world with a website for your business; it is also important that it should be listed in front of the people who are searching for your service or product. Hence we can say, SEO and the website design have equal importance and SEO friendly website is a must for boosting your business in the digital world.

When you promote your website or business online, the design plays an important role. Though the beauty of the website attracts and impress visitors, beauty cannot win the race of SERP ranking. If the website is not listing in search engine results, a small number of people will only see it. Hence the expected result will not achieve. For winning the SERP ranking SEO is a must. Hence it is important to educate web designers about SEO friendly website design tips. When you make an SEO friendly website design, from the basic structure itself, it can do wonders and can list in the top of search engine results.

Here are some great SEO friendly website design tips that will help everyone in the web designing, developing and SEO fields.

1. Responsive design for  SEO friendly website design

responsive website designThe first important thing to be taken care while creating an SEO friendly website design is its responsiveness with various resolutions. Means the website should synchronize extremely well with any screen sizes and multiple resolutions. It should have the flexibility to scale up & down to display in various resolutions; in different sizes of smartphones, iPads, & Desktop screens. Since the smartphone usage is increased and Google introduced the mobile-friendly algorithm; it is useless to develop a website that is not responsive and mobile friendly. If your website looks great in design and harmonizes well with any devices responsively, it means your website has good quality and has good chances to be listed in the search engine results.

2. Make sure the website navigation is SEO friendly and easy for everyone.

SEO friendly navigationTry to avoid any flash animations on menus and navigation links as it is difficult for search engines to crawl your website (Otherwise, you should learn to make flash objects accessible and web crawler friendly). You can create good fancy effects on your navigation links using CSS and un-obstructive Javascript instead of flash animations. This will help search engines to crawl easily on your website. Your menus should be easily manageable for users. It should be functional and helpful for the users. The web pages should be linked properly with navigation links. Otherwise, improper navigation may lead the users to close your website and go to your competitors’ website.

3. Place JavaScripts outside of the HTML document

JavaScriptJavaScript can make your website animated and trendy. But try to use it for necessary places only. Too much JavaScript may affect your website’s search engine crawling. Search engines never like JavaScripts and are advising to limit its usage. Try to place the scripts outside or after the HTML codes to make the web page easily crawlable. If you place JavaScript and CSS inside the HTML code, crawlers may get difficult for crawling the page and sometimes it may exit without crawling till the end. Even if you want to use it, externalize the scripts and include it in the page with proper call scripts. Like,

<script type=”text/javascript” src=”firstscript.js”></script>

4. Use content that Search Engine Spiders can read

SEO friendly contentContent is the king in a website. Content is what the search engines need, to understand the category and services on a website. When you write contents for a website, design or structure it properly with headings, paragraphs, links etc. Sites should have enough content with proper styling with CSS. Text/ Html ratio should be maintained in the content for good SEO. Don’t use image texts, as search engines can’t read it. Use styling of texts with CSS instead of images. The content should be easily readable in clear fonts. Web pages should be printer friendly and give visitors the freedom to print the pages.

5. Use Heading Tags Properly

Heading tags h1 to h6‘Heading tags’ should be used properly in the website content. It enhances the beauty of the page and makes the topic more understandable to the visitors. Heading tags are very important for search engines as they give information about the structure of a web page. Search engines understand important pieces of information from the headings or titles in a web page.

<h1> tag should be used only once in a web page. Give the main or key topic of the page in the <h1> tag. Make use of <h2> through <h6> tags wherever necessary and appropriate. Use heading tags to indicate the content hierarchy and to define similar content blocks.

6. Design your URLs for Search Friendliness

SEO friendly URLsThe URL of your webpages should be understandable and SEO friendly. It should be short, logical as well as clear. This will make search engine bots to crawl it easily. Try to include the keyword in that page URL, which is targeting on that web page. Try to avoid URLs created automatically which contains special characters like space, ampersand, numbers etc. Underscores also should be avoided in URLs. Use hyphens between words in a URL as Google consider hyphen as a word separator. Make the URLs easily readable and understandable to both the users and Search Engines.

7. Web page loading speed

Web page loading speed in SEO friendly Website DesignMake your web page load faster as possible. If your web page is slow and takes much time to load, visitors may lose patience and close your web page. They will go to another web page that is loading fast and giving the information they need. This will cause losing customers and also increases the bounce rate of your website. Increased bounce rate will take into consideration by search engines and it will result badly for your website by lowering the search engine ranking. When the search engine ranking decreases, it again causes more traffic lose to your website. To make the web page loading faster, Minimize – Http requests, Server response time, Resources and Redirects. Enable compression & browser caching. Optimize CSS and images.

8. Make use of CSS image sprites

'CSS image sprites' for SEO friendly Website DesignImages and its sizes matter a lot in the page speed. Reduce image size as possible by saving it in the required format and size. Instead of a collection of small images, use a large image with ‘CSS image sprites’. An ‘image sprite’ is a large image, which is a collection of small images joined together and showing the required part of the image with CSS when it is required. It is easy to load a single big image instead of a number of small images. You can quickly download all with a single request. This technique can save server request and bandwidth and reduces server load.

Here is showing an example of CSS used to show the portion of a big image.
#homebuttonimage {
width: 45px;
height: 24px;
background: url(bigsigleimage.gif) 0 0;

9. Give clear instructions to customers

Clear instructionIt is important to give clear instructions to the website visitors when they visit your website. Otherwise, if they don’t understand to use the website or links and not getting the desired result, they may close it and go away. This will increase the bounce rate and may reduce search engine ranking as said above.

Make the website instructions easy for the visitors and make them find easily. Give easy search and results on the website. Don’t make any difficulties or confusions in the website contents or links or navigations. Make sure your services and offers are easily understandable to the visitors. This will help you to increase the sales of the product or services your website offers.

10. Block pages you don’t want Search Engines index

Block Search EnginesIf you have any web pages that are not required to be shown in search results or not want to be indexed by search engines, please specify them by using proper ‘disallow’ commands in the ‘robots.txt’ file. When you use disallow commands for pages, such pages won’t expose to web robots. Server-side scripts, or demo pages etc. are examples of those type of pages which do not need to be crawled by search engine robots and need not be listed in search results. Duplicate content issues also can be avoided with ‘no indexing’.

11. Never leave image ‘Alt’ attributes empty

Alt attributes for SEO friendly Website DesignGive ‘Alt’ tags for all the images in your web pages. The ‘Alt’ attribute should be descriptive and meaningful. Search engines understand images by ‘Alt’ tags, image filename, and title. When you give ‘’Alt’’ attribute, just don’t give any text that you like, but give a relevant text for the topic and image in that page. If you can’t give relevant ‘Alt’ attribute,  it is better to avoid than giving a wrong one. When a visitor searches a query, search engines will take ‘Alt’ attributes into consideration when determining the relevancy of that page to the keyword in that query. On image based searches like Google images, ‘Alt’ tag will use for ranking. When image takes time to load and can’t see, attributes help to understand what image it is.

12. Use unique ‘Metadata’

Unique Metadata for SEO friendly Website DesignGive unique data in page titles, descriptions, and keywords. The metadata given in each page should be relevant to the content on that page. Metadata is the data about the page data. It will not become visible to the visitors but will work behind the scene from the code. It helps search engines to identify the page from the keywords, title, and description. When the search engine crawlers crawl the page, it will check the metadata against the contents of the page.

13. Code cleaning

Code Cleaning for SEO friendly Website DesignThe code inside your web page is what makes your web page live and attractive. But when you develop a web page, you should mind two things importantly.
1. Don’t overstuff your web page with too many contents. It will make visitors get bored on seeing the page itself. Make pages attractive and easily understandable with proper heading and images.
2. Don’t write inline codes for JavaScript, CSS etc. This may block the crawlers from crawling the web page. Unused codes should be removed from the page to reduce the size of the page. Common CSS and JS files should be saved in the root folder and use it from there for all pages instead of inline coding in all pages.

14. Limited use of  ‘Flash’

Never apply ‘flash animations’ to your ‘text’ in the web page. Limit the use of ‘flash files’ in your web page for animations. Flash files can’t crawl by search engine spiders and hence can’t understand what it is. If you are focusing for an SEO friendly website design than an attractive site, avoid the flash completely. A website that is not SEO friendly but attractive, can be visible to few people only. But an SEO friendly website design will be visible in search engine results and hence will be visible to a large audience. SEO friendly website design can increase traffic to your website and increase your business.

15. HTML5 and CSS3

HTML5 and CSS3When you make an SEO friendly website design, try to use the latest technologies available. HTML5 and CSS3 are the modern techniques using now in SEO friendly website design. These new technologies can make your website attractive, without making it heavy. Using CC3 and HTM5, you can design the website very sleek, clean and fast. The new HTML5 has more advanced functions compared to the old HTML. It is very flexible and can be scaled down as per your website design needs. CCS3 helps to create an interactive feel in the website without making it slow. The HTML and CSS validation should be measured properly to make an SEO friendly website design.

SEO for Business SuccessWe have discussed 15 important tips for an SEO friendly website design.  But please understand, an SEO friendly website design alone can not make you succeed in your business. With an SEO friendly website design, you have built up a base for your business website; to do a good SEO and internet marketing on your website. So you should move to the next step for the online promotion of your business. For this, it is important to find a good SEO and digital marketing company which can help you better with search engine optimization and online marketing. When you select a company for giving the work, be sure to check their knowledge on this field, like – ‘Are they using ethical SEO practices that the search engine approves?’, ‘Are they following the updated algorithms and techniques’ etc..